@john-valve: the multi-arch solution would be:
If your concern is the overlay, which needs to be as an amd64 version for amd64 games and also as an i386 version for i386 games, then have those games (or the dummy dependency packages of those games) depend on the correct library package.
If your concern is communication between processes: use D-BUS (AFAIK nobody is preventing you to encrypt the data you send between processes in an attempt to stop users triggering achievements or such things manually).
If your concern is more general (how do I depend on a 64 bit system on a 32 bit library) the answer is very simple: either use dummy packages (ugly hack but possible) or ship the i386 executables in properly marked packages (field Architecture and the multi-arch fields), that way they automatically depend on the i386 libraries they need/were linked against. Short: just install i386 binary packages. On a multi-arch enabled system I can choose which binary I want, ie. I can install vim-nox:i386 or vim-nox:amd64. Usually I'd use the native version, but if a tool/game/program is only available as, say super-cool-game:i386, then I can install that.
Sorry for the long answer, but I tried to explain some portions of Debian packaging (upon which Ubuntu is based) and multi-arch. @gracicot there appears to be some confusion here, on x86, the current choices are a distro shipping with a 32bit environment, a 64bit-only environment, or a 64bit multilib (with 32bit as well) environment. 64bit Ubuntu is the last of these choices, which provides the libraries for 32bit applications in addition to 64bit libraries.
Ubuntu no longer shipping a 32bit install media is a completely different topic from which architexture steam itself is compiled for. It will be an issue if and when Ubuntu decides to no longer be multilib, then this would be a relevent.

Steam already includes a partial 32bit CHROOT and completing it would not be that difficult to provide support for systems with no 32bit libraries. The only issue is you would require SHM support for GLX-SHM extension in order to fully abstract the OpenGL functions without major penalty.
As of real mode support, 64bit Linux doesn't support real mode, there is no 3 level support. Real mode is handled through a VM library, the same one used on ARM systems to run x86 firmware code and ONLY used for certain hardware tasks when there is no other option. About the only thing such real mode emulation is used for on a 64bit Linux system is VESA 1.x video mode switching and VESA 2.x video initialization. (VESA 3.x does not need real mode at all.)
DOSBOX and DOSEMU use their own real mode emulators (instruction mangler type or GIT emulator depending on your build) as does Wine because real mode of any form cannot be accessed from non-root users.

steamcmd ships with its own core 32bit libs as it does not need libGL/libX11.
Contrary to what @Ruedii said, I can not find an option to launch steam games via steamcmd, you can download them, but not launch them (unless they have NO steam integration and you directly execute the games binary).
It's complicated. There is a separate set of steamcmd routines to handle your login, then you have to set up an environment with the added steam support libraries and all the other proper stuff.
It's possible, but it's the sort of thing you need to write scripts and a GUI to handle. It's not something that is practical to do from the command line (even though it is possible to, possible and practical are two different things.)
Furthermore, the SteamCMD program is 32bit but it's got it's own libraries and doesn't rely on X11 or GLX. This means you can run it from a 64bit GUI program without having a huge number of 32bit libraries installed.

We will not drop support for the many games that have shipped on Steam with only 32-bit builds, so Steam will continue to deploy a 32-bit execution environment. To that end, it will continue to need some basic 32-bit support from the host distribution (a 32-bit glibc, ELF loader, and OpenGL driver library).
Whether the Steam client graphical interface component itself gets ported to 64-bit is a different question altogether, and is largely irrelevant as the need for the 32-bit execution environment would still be there because of the many 32-bit games to support.
